Prior to the modernization of Japan, breweries employed yeasts that were native to every brewery. The yeasts developed uniquely in Every brewery since they competed for survival by mixing with microorganisms that became airborne and attached on the human physique over the sake brewing system.

In the course of this period, Recurrent purely natural disasters and terrible weather conditions triggered rice shortages, and also the Tokugawa shogunate issued sake brewing constraints sixty one periods.[25] From the early Edo here period of time, there was a sake brewing method called shiki jōzō (四季醸造) which was optimized for each time. In 1667, the approach of kanzukuri (寒造り) for earning sake in Winter season was enhanced, and in 1673, once the Tokugawa shogunate banned brewing other than kanzukuri because of a scarcity of rice, the procedure of sake brewing from the four seasons ceased, and it grew to become common for making sake only in winter till industrial technological know-how began to produce during the 20th century.
